going to track for first time
plan on going to a track this friday night to see what my fat pig will run and was wondering if you guys had any tips for someone who is racing for the first time.

AVOID the water box go around that an with tires your size traction shouldnt be much of a problem. As soon as the last yellow starts to glow GO!! dont wait for green your R/T will suck you can beat faster cars by cuttin a better tree. use a little bit of stall enough to not break traction you dont want to spin off the line it will give you higher mph but slower et.
